TWICE-BAKED POTATO

  • Servings 4
  • Dish Side
  • Time 90 minutes
  • Skill Home Cooks

Ingredients

MASHED POTATO ingredients

1/2 pound Idaho potatoes, peeled and quartered
2 tablespoons butter
60 grams milk, whole

BAKED POTATO ingredients

4 large Idaho potatoes
2 tablespoons blended oil
2 tablespoons sea salt

POTATO FILLING ingredients

2 cups mashed potatoes (from this recipe or using leftover potatoes)
1/2 cup instant potatoes, prepared
1/4 cup cheddar cheese, shredded
2 tablespoons scallions, sliced
1/4 cup bacon, cooked and chopped
1 tablespoon black truffle, minced

Parts

MASHED POTATO

Step

Bring a pot of salted water to a boil. Add potatoes and cook until tender but still firm, about 15 minutes. Drain the water after cooking.

Step

In a small saucepan, heat butter and milk over low heat until butter is melted. Using a potato masher or electric beater, slowly blend milk mixture into potatoes until smooth and creamy. Season with salt and pepper to taste.

BAKED POTATO

Step

Wash the potatoes with cold water, scrubbing off any dirt.

Step

Season with oil and salt.

Step

Bake at 350 degrees F for 1 hour.

Step

Check that the potatoes are cooked by inserting a skewer. If you don't feel any resistance while inserting and removing the skewer, the potatoes are done. Continue baking if needed.

Step

When potatoes are done, remove from oven and allow to cool.

Step

When potatoes are cool enough to work with, remove the ends, cut in half, and scoop out half of the inside.

POTATO FILLING

Step

In a large bowl, combine all ingredients and mix well.

Step

Fill the empty potato halves with the filling. Making sure the filling is slightly heaping over the sides of the potato.

Step

Bake at 350 degrees F for 12 minutes. Keep warm.

Step

Garnish with shaved chives if desired.
